South Dakota Collection

The South Dakota Collection is comprised of historic and contemporary works by South Dakota natives, individuals who have spent considerable time in the state or accomplished visual artists in the state. The collection is a mixture of photographs, ceramics, drawings, paintings, textiles and sculptures. As South Dakota's leading art museum, we have an ongoing responsibility to acquire, preserve and maintain records of the contributions made to the state's art and culture by its people.

Included in this collection are works by Arthur Amiotte, Grete Bodøgaard, Ada Caldwell, Palmer Eide, Grace Ann French, Charles Greener, Carol Hepper, Dale Lamphere, Hubert Mathieu, Madeline Ritz, Signe Stuart, Dick Termes and many others.
